Galactia tenuiflora (Willd.) Wight & Arn. (Syn: Dolichos repens “sensu Blanco, non L.”; Galactia elliptifoliola Merr.; Galactia lanceolata Hayata; Galactia obcordata (Baill.) Verdc.; Galactia sericea var. phrynoides DC.; Galactia tenuiflora var. tenuiflora ; Glycine dubia DC.; Glycine tenuiflora Willd.; Teramnus obcordatus Baill.); . Species with a wide pantropical distribution.
